Output d4176e74bd0fbcb9a5cb89f352154fb1ecfff53703c59d6c51f257a874d39356:1

value
599200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b28c089a0b5db6e8122b37caa28e791b70fc068 OP_EQUAL
address
3BTd3aK61aQHmSC9FjxSDq9WNPEu12ua1d
transaction
d4176e74bd0fbcb9a5cb89f352154fb1ecfff53703c59d6c51f257a874d39356
spent
true